Franklin
Pierce Shoots Past Concordia, 53-45
Lang
leads Ravens with 19 points
FORT
MYERS, Fla. (Dec. 28, 2003) –
The Franklin Pierce women’s basketball team notched a 53-45 victory
over the Concordia Clippers in game one of the Florida Gulf Coast
Classic hosted by Florida Gulf Coast University.
Junior
guard Patricia Lang (Monroe, N.H./Saint Johnsbury Academy) led
the Ravens with 19 points and was five of six at the free throw line.
Freshman forward Danielle D’Ettorre (Sault
Ste. Marie, Ontario/St. Mary's)
contributed 10 points and four rebounds in the win and was four of six
at the line. Sophomore Maria Clifton (New York, N.Y./Saint
Michaels) was Franklin Pierce’s top rebounder with seven.

Katie
Reynolds (Monroe, Conn./Mastic)
scored a team best 16 points for the Clippers, while Pam
Karagiorgois (Norwalk, Conn./Norwalk) followed with 14 points
and a team high eight rebounds.
Franklin
Pierce held a narrow 28-26 advantage after the first half despite
being outshot by Concordia 45.5% (10-22) to 34.5% (10-29) from the
field. However, the Clippers went 0-8 from three-point range in the
second half, while the Ravens were 2-5 (40.0%) to help seal the
victory. The Concordia shot 37.5% for the game and Franklin Pierce
finished with a 35.8% shooting percentage.
The
Ravens (4-4, 1-4 NE-10) will face Cheyney University (Pa.) on Monday
at 5:00 p.m. on day two of the Florida Gulf Coast Classic.
